_LAPT_ (Library Acquisitions: Practice & Theory) regularly covers
conferences related to serials, acquisitions, and collection development.
In addition, we try to provide coverage for other conferences as well:
those with an international focus or those which include our areas of
interest in addition to other areas.

I am soliciting your help and interest in covering four conferences this
spring/summer.  For these conferences a report of the entire conference is
desired.  The reports would appear as a single article in the journal with
the reporter(s) byline.  The single (or primary) author receives reprints
and proofs of their section for review.  Reports are generally 10-20
double-spaced pages depending on the content of the meeting covered.  In
some cases, lengthy programs might warrant longer reports.
